Please include a source of proof (newspaper, yearbook, etc.) to support your claim. ![]() Tue, Feb 18, 2025 No Event(s) Scheduled For Selected Date Women's Hockey Will Play The Puck At Hobbs this Weekend Posted: Wednesday, February 4, 2009 EAU CLAIRE, Wis. - The UW-Eau Claire women's hockey team is preparing to face-off against conference opponent Lake Forest College this Friday and Saturday at Hobbs Ice Center. The Blugolds and Foresters will meet at center ice 7 p.m. on Friday and Senior Night on Saturday. The 11-5-3 Blugolds are in fourth place in the Northern Collegiate Hockey Association with a 6-4-2 record in conference play. UW-Superior currently holds third place with a 7-3-2 record and a one-win lead over Eau Claire. Lake Forest, which is in fifth place in the conference, is riding the .500 mark with an overall record of 9-9-1 overall and 5-6-1 in the NCHA after coming off of a 6-0 loss to conference opponent UW-Superior last Saturday. Eau Claire enters the match-up against the Foresters on the coattails of a 3-1 loss to UW-Stevens Point in Stevens Point and a 3-1 win against Finlandia. In the all-time series, the Blugolds are 11-12-6 against the Foresters after losing 4-3 in overtime earlier this season. On the season, the Blugold women have three scorers with at least eight goals each. Kristin Faber (So.-Austin, Minn.) leads the Blugolds with 12 goals on the year while Lauren Havard (Sr.-San Angelo, Texas/Araphaoe) and Beth Dittrich (Jr.-Roseville, Minn.) both have eight goals each, giving the three women almost half of the teams goals this season. Goalkeepers Morgan Pieper (Fr.-Williams, Minn./Warroad), Lea Jondal (Fr.-Somerset, Wis./Cretin-Derham Hall) and Danika Porter (So.-Rosemount, Minn./South St. Paul) racked up a total of 418 saves on the year while only allowing 44 goals this season between the pipes for the Blugolds. - MT - |
